Miller allowed five total pressures in 117 pass-block snaps over the season’s first three games, per PFF, before he suffered a serious MCL sprain in his right knee. That’s his anchor leg, and losing strength there makes Miller susceptible to bull rushes. The Raiders keep pushing Miller out there -- losing veteran tackle Donald Penn to IR was a real blow -- believing he can emerge from this storm a stronger player. From a NBC Sports article.
